• Home
  • History
  • Annotate
  • Raw
  • Download
  • only in /macosx-10.9.5/xnu-2422.115.4/osfmk/vm/

Lines Matching refs:offset

904 	vm_object_offset_t	offset,
925 offset,
945 vm_object_offset_t offset,
961 port, offset, copy,
976 vm_offset_t offset,
991 obj_offset = (vm_object_offset_t)offset;
1629 info->offset = (uint32_t)info64.offset; /* trouble-maker */
1738 mach_vm_offset_t offset,
1747 vm_map_trunc_page(offset, PAGE_MASK),
1754 vm_offset_t offset,
1763 vm_map_trunc_page(offset, PAGE_MASK),
1862 memory_object_offset_t offset,
1894 * Stash the offset in the page for use by vm_map_enter_mem_object()
1941 map_offset = vm_map_trunc_page(offset, PAGE_MASK);
2067 user_entry->offset = 0;
2089 map_size = (vm_map_round_page(offset + *size,
2092 offset_in_page = offset - map_offset;
2118 user_entry->offset = 0;
2137 map_size = (vm_map_round_page(offset + *size,
2140 offset_in_page = offset - map_offset;
2189 user_entry->offset = 0;
2203 map_size = vm_map_round_page(offset + *size, PAGE_MASK) - map_offset;
2204 offset_in_page = offset - map_offset;
2316 local_offset += map_entry->offset;
2360 (next_entry->offset ==
2361 next_entry->vme_prev->offset +
2415 vm_map_trunc_page(offset,
2419 (vm_map_round_page(offset,
2442 (map_entry->offset != 0 ||
2482 &map_entry->offset, total_size);
2492 object, map_entry->offset,
2515 next_entry->offset
2516 = next_entry->vme_prev->offset +
2539 + map_entry->offset;
2591 /* offset of our beg addr within entry */
2608 parent_entry->offset == obj_off &&
2644 user_entry->offset = obj_off;
2673 * Account for offset to data in parent entry and
2674 * compute our own offset to data.
2676 if((offset + *size + parent_entry->data_offset) > parent_entry->size) {
2681 map_offset = vm_map_trunc_page(offset + parent_entry->data_offset, PAGE_MASK);
2682 offset_in_page = (offset + parent_entry->data_offset) - map_offset;
2683 map_size = vm_map_round_page(offset + parent_entry->data_offset + *size, PAGE_MASK) - map_offset;
2688 if((offset + map_size) > parent_entry->size) {
2714 user_entry->offset = parent_entry->offset + map_offset;
2768 memory_object_offset_t offset,
2778 (memory_object_offset_t)offset, permission, object_handle,
2788 vm_offset_t offset,
2798 (memory_object_offset_t)offset, permission, object_handle,
2872 user_entry->offset = 0;
2917 user_entry->offset = 0;
2987 if (mem_entry->offset != 0 || object->vo_size != mem_entry->size) {
3011 vm_object_offset_t offset;
3038 offset = mem_entry->offset;
3043 kr = vm_object_get_page_counts(object, offset, size, resident_page_count, dirty_page_count);
3117 vm_object_offset_t offset,
3151 kr = vm_object_page_op(object, offset, ops, phys_entry, flags);
3263 upl_offset_t offset,
3275 upl_offset_t offset,
3315 upl_offset_t offset,
3331 kr = upl_commit_range(upl, offset, size, flags, pl, count, &finished);
3342 upl_offset_t offset,
3352 kr = upl_abort_range(upl, offset, size, abort_flags, &finished);
3405 user_entry->offset = 0;
3417 vm_offset_t offset);
3424 vm_object_offset_t offset;
3444 map_offset = entry->offset + (map_offset - entry->vme_start);
3461 offset = entry->offset + (map_offset - entry->vme_start);
3464 + offset) >> PAGE_SHIFT);
3468 offset = entry->offset + (map_offset - entry->vme_start);
3472 vm_page_t dst_page = vm_page_lookup(object,offset);
3478 offset = offset + object->vo_shadow_offset;
3503 memory_object_offset_t offset,
3513 memory_object_offset_t offset,
3537 if(offset >= named_entry->size)
3539 *upl_size = (upl_size_t) (named_entry->size - offset);
3540 if (*upl_size != named_entry->size - offset)
3555 if(named_entry->size < (offset + *upl_size))
3558 /* the callers parameter offset is defined to be the */
3559 /* offset from beginning of named entry offset in object */
3560 offset = offset + named_entry->offset;
3570 named_entry->offset + named_entry->size,
3624 offset,